When Should You Call a Smoke Damage Cleanup Company?
1. Immediately After a Fire
Even when a fire is extinguished quickly, smoke and soot can spread throughout the property and cause lasting damage. Calling a cleanup company right away ensures stains, odors, and hidden residues are addressed before they set in and become more difficult to remove.
2. When You Notice Lingering Odors
Smoke odors often soak deep into walls, ceilings, furniture, and even clothing. If the smell continues despite basic cleaning or ventilation, professional cleanup is needed to neutralize the odor and restore fresh, healthy air inside your property.
3. If Soot is Visible on Surfaces
Soot can leave behind black streaks and stains on walls, ceilings, and belongings. Trying to wipe it yourself can smear the residue and make the damage worse. A professional team has the right equipment and solutions to safely remove soot without spreading it further.
4. When Air Quality is Affected
Smoke particles remain in the air long after a fire and can irritate the eyes, throat, and lungs. Poor air quality is especially dangerous for children, older adults, or anyone with respiratory conditions. Cleanup services include air scrubbing and purification to restore safe indoor air.
5. If HVAC Systems Have Been Exposed
When smoke enters ducts, vents, and HVAC systems, it can circulate odors and soot throughout the entire property. A smoke damage cleanup company can clean and sanitize the system, preventing recontamination and protecting air quality.
6. Before Filing an Insurance Claim
Insurance companies require detailed proof of damage before approving claims. A professional cleanup company documents smoke and soot damage with reports and photos, ensuring you have accurate evidence to support your claim and secure proper coverage.

Smoke Damage Cleanup FAQ
What is smoke damage cleanup?
Smoke damage cleanup is the process of removing soot, residue, and odors left behind after a fire. It restores surfaces, improves air quality, and makes the property safe to use again.
Why is smoke damage cleanup necessary?
Smoke and soot can penetrate walls, ceilings, furniture, and HVAC systems, leaving behind stains, odors, and health hazards. Professional cleanup ensures these problems are eliminated properly.
What does the smoke damage cleanup process include?
The process often includes inspection, surface cleaning, removal of soot and residue, odor neutralization, and air purification. Specialized equipment is used to restore the property to a clean and safe condition.
How quickly should smoke damage cleanup begin?
Cleanup should begin as soon as possible. The longer smoke and soot remain, the more they soak into materials, making stains and odors more difficult to remove.
Is smoke damage cleanup covered by insurance?
